The Pool Fun Company has learned that, by pricing a newly released Fun Noodle at $3, sales will reach 6000 Fun Noodles per day d

uring the summer. Raising the price to $4 will cause the sales to fall to 5000 Fun Noodles per day.
a. Assume the the relationship between sales price, x, and number of Fun Noodles sold, y, is linear. Write an equation in slope-intercept form describing this relationship. Use ordered pars of the form (sales price, number sold).

The equation is?

b. Predict the daily sales of Fun Noodles if the price is $3.50.

? sales

? sales

PART A:
 The generic equation of the line is:
 y-yo = m (x-xo)
 First we look for the slope of the line:
 m = (y2-y1) / (x2-x1)
 m = ((5000) - (6000)) / (4-3)
 m = -1000
 Then, we substitute any point in the generic equation:
 (xo, yo) = (4, 5000)
 Substituting:
 y-5000 = (- 1000) (x-4)
 Rewriting:
 y = -1000x + 4000 + 5000
 y = -1000x + 9000
 The equation is:
 y = -1000x + 9000

 PART B: 
 For the price of 3.50 we have:
 y = -1000 * (3.5) +9000
 y = 5500
